David,
    Sounds like any N.C. pressure switch will work.  Might check at a truck parts supply place for an air brake switch.  Should be reasonably priced. Should have contacts that are closed until air pressure reaches approx. 60-65 PSI.  Jack

Dave, If your switch is like on my Eagle it should be a Bendix SL-4 stop light switch that you can pick up at any truck parts place. Do a Google on that part and you should get a picture.
